A high-performance industrial component, this Titanium Grade 5 (Ti-6Al-4V) stock sheet measures 0.415 inches thick, 16 inches wide, and 30 inches long. Engineered for demanding environments, it exhibits an excellent tensile strength of approximately 130,000 psi and a yield strength of 120,000 psi, coupled with exceptional fatigue strength and biocompatibility. Its inherent inertness provides outstanding resistance to a wide range of corrosive media, including saltwater and aggressive chemicals, making it suitable for marine, chemical processing, and surgical implant applications.
